Not a silly trade at all. It was the 28th overall pick in the 7th round. Miami obviously didn't see anybody on the board they liked, so they decided to swap that pick for a 7th round pick next year. Odds are that the Chiefs will be in the bottom half of the league. So, next year, they will probably have around the 9th or 10th pick in the 7th round. What is wrong with moving up possibly 18 or so spots in the 7th round?

Yes they use a year of development, but maybe they feel the 7th round next year is going to be a lot stronger next year. Mike Mayock was saying over and over again all weekend that this entire draft was one of the weakest he has seen. Next year is supposed to be a strong draft class.

They aren't giving up a year of development, if theres anyone they still want they will pick them up as UDFA for less money and now we have 2 7's which can moves us into the 6th round if we need next year.

Nothing wrong with what they did.
 
So we already have two extra picks for next year. The sixth rounder we got from the Redskins in 2010 from the Dancing Queen trade. Now we have a seventh rounder from KC.
